This is the result of the example in the description
In Math, common symbols when entered in the lower editing panel appear
incorrectly in the main panel. e.g. a left bracket ( appears as a telephone, an
equals sign as a floop disk synbol and a plus sign as an envelope symbol. They
also appear inc0rrectly in the elements dock, but correctly in the elements
window.
(a + b) ^{n} = sum from{k=0} to{n} C lsup{n} rsub {k} a rsup { k } b rsup{ n-k
}
produces the attached screen shot
Libreoffice Version: 4.2.4.2
Build ID: 63150712c6d317d27ce2db16eb94c2f3d7b699f8
